Sociologists and criminologists define a gang as a group of people who band together for purposes generally considered to be deviant or criminal by the larger society.The Office of Juvenile Justice and Delinquency Prevention estimated that in 2002,there were over 24,500 gangs with about 772,500 members in the United States.
